SHIB, BTC, ETH Accepted as Payment by 440 Merchants in France via This Partnership

Thanks to a new agreement, customers in France may now use Shiba Inu (SHIB), Bitcoin (BTC), Ethereum (ETH), and other cryptocurrencies accepted by Binance Pay as payment at 440 businesses.

In order to advance cryptocurrency payments in Europe, Lyzi and Binance Pay have made their relationship public. The Lyzi App and its network of retailers will now accept cryptocurrency payments from Binance Pay customers for their regular transactions.

A cryptocurrency-native app called Lyzi has teamed up with Binance to release an updated version of its cryptocurrency payment service that provides cashback on each transaction.

By including merchants that offer a range of goods and services, from standard products like bakeries, supermarkets, and the like to more specialised goods like car dealerships and jewellery stores, Lyzi aims to increase the use of cryptocurrency assets.

In France alone, the Lyzi solution is already being used by over 440 businesses, and 330 more are presently onboarding around Europe. These businesses include bakeries, pharmacies, beauty parlours, auto dealerships, fast-food restaurants, and more.

One of the most crucial and early use cases of bitcoin is payments, which the new alliance seeks to increase.

Each business on the Lyzi App’s network of merchants will accept the solution for Shiba Inu and Binance Pay cryptocurrency customers.

Through this alliance, Binance customers will have more alternatives and places to utilise their cryptocurrency for purchases across Europe.

Aside from Shiba Inu and Bitcoin, Binance Pay, a cryptocurrency payment technology by Binance, supports cryptocurrencies such as ADA, ATOM, AVA, BCH, BNB, BTC, DOGE, DOT, EGLD, EOS, ETC, ETH, FTM, HBAR, IOTX, LINK, LTC, MANA, MATIC, TRX, TUSD, UNI, USDC, USDT, VAI, VET, XLM, XMR, XRP, XTZ, XVS, ZEC, ZIL and others.
